Chalk Paint
Chalk paint is a water-based decorative coating known for its soft, ultra-matte finish. It is commonly used to give furniture and home décor a painted or aged look.
Painter
Annie Sloan is a British-based artist, decorative painter, designer, and author known for developing Chalk Paint and using it across furniture, interiors, and decorative painting.
